Runbook: Partner SFTP drop (Tilbery feed). Files land nightly in the Oxhollow ingest bucket after the puller sweeps the drop directory. If the sweep misses a window, rerun the puller manually — it is idempotent. Escalate only after two consecutive empty sweeps. For the sync: current puller settings are reproduced here.

settings of fahag-haduf:
[ulaox]
port = 8443
region = south-2
host = ulaox.lumiccorp.internal
timeout_ms = 500
retries = 8

Off-site run checklist — item 4

Film reels for the Calloway Archive: grab the five canisters from the cool room, the ones tagged with green dots. They're fragile and a bit temperamental in heat, so keep them out of the van until the last minute and cushion them upright in the padded crate. Sign the archive's loan sheet before they go. The courier hand-over instruction is the line below.

drop instructions, hahip-badug: the quenox ralath courier leaves the kaseth fraiel rusiel tameth belys istdor ralion giliel ledger at gate 7830 under passcode 165413

INTERNAL MEMO — Dispatch Desk

Subject: Spare parts consignment for Kestrel Flats pump station.

The crate from Ormund Mechanical contains two impeller assemblies and gasket kits, packed with desiccant; keep it upright and dry at all times. A courier from Bluewren Express collects Friday at 09:00 sharp. Verify the crate seal number against the manifest before release. The driver must be given the confidential hand-over instruction stated below.

drop instructions, bahif-bahip: the norax feniel courier leaves the drumir kaseth rusir ledger at gate 1983 under passcode 849948

## Changed defaults

Heads up: the Ledgerline tax-rate lookup cache now defaults to a 15-minute TTL instead of 24 hours. Turns out rates in the Veldt County sandbox were going stale mid-demo, which was embarrassing. Eviction is now LRU rather than FIFO, and the cache warms on boot. If you're reviewing, check that nothing hardcodes the old TTL. The new defaults land as follows.

deployment values, bajop-taweg:
holwyn:
  log_level: debug
  metrics_host: metrics.holwyn.zemvarsys.internal
  pool_size: 32